Rotus8 said:I did some significant mods to my fog lights to make them only kinda useless, up from totally useless. If you look into the lens you can see the bulb is inside a metal shield that blocks 90% of the light - pretty interesting design! I pulled the lights out of the bumper and removed the metal shield. Now, let me say this is not an easy thing to do, but I think it is the only way to get any useful light out of them. If you want to try it, I can described it more. I also replaced the bulbs with SilverStars and adjusted the aim a bit higher.
I got Sylvania SilverStar 60 watt 9006 bulbs (the stockers are 55) which is the largest I could find from a major manufacturer in that size.C'ville said:Yes please discribe this process a little more.

Having done this mod on mine, I have yet to have anyone flash me, so I guess it must not be too bad. You can adjust the tilt of the lamp so it keeps the beam low. Removing the shield mostly effects the side-to side pattern, the up and down pattern is quite limited by the rectangular shape of the reflector.MM3Canuck said:Nice! Ok, the process is like this:
Remove the screws holding the lower corner under-panels on to access the back of the lamps. Unplug the connector and remove the bulb (don't touch the glass). Remove four philips head screws holding the lamp assembly into the bumper and remove the assembly.
You now have the lamp in a plastic frame. Remove the screw on the bottom of the frame. You can now swivel the lamp in the frame - this is the vertical adjustment. Remove the screws on the ends of the frame and the lamp comes out of the frame.
Now, here's the tricky bit. You need to remove the metal shield from inside the lamp and there are two ways to do it.
Way #1: Get a pair of needle nose pliers and reach into the hole and start bending the s*** out of the metal shield. It is made out of amazing metal that bends and bends and bends before breaking. You need to keep flexing until it does break, or manages to come out from under the screw holding it. One of mine came out from the screw and the other finally broke. You need to take some care doing this because the reflective material inside the light scratches really easily. A few scratches won't make a big difference but you don't want to make a real mess of it. Once the sheld is loose from the mounting, you have to get it out of the hole. It is helpful to have two pairs of needle nose pliers to bend it into a shape that will fit out of the hole.
Way #2: Take the lamp assemblies (without the plastic frame!) and put them in your oven at 350 degrees for about 10 minutes. This should soften up the adhesive holding the lens onto the reflector. Take out of the oven and pry the reflector and the lens apart. Then remove the screw holding the shield. Then put the two pieces back together and back into the oven to seal it back together again. I have not tried this, but it should work I think.
Anyway, then put the whole thing back together, leaving the screw on the bottom of the frame loose. Then aim by moving this screw back and forth to get the vertical alignment you want. To do the aiming, I waited until after dark, then put a blanket over the headlights so I could see the pattern of the fogs on the wall.
See, I told you it wasn't going to be easy. But I couldn't stand the useless lights. Now at least they do something on a foggy drive in the dark.
